Is this safe? Crazy? How different is the Droid 2 Global from the Droid 2? I realize the GSM radio, but is other hardware different enough that it needs a different set of kernel drivers and supporting libraries in its own special rom? The radio is different, period. DROID2 ROMs require certain patches and such to be able to run on a D2G.

There is a CM7 port for D2G. The Froyo version is considered stable, the GB one — not so much (as it still has issues with GSM).
